Marketing & Business Administration Research And Curriculum Center
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 698,838 | 687,804 | 11,034 | 7.6 | 47% |
| 2012 | 790,388 | 783,848 | 6,540 | 6.7 | 53% |
| 2013 | 1,030,760 | 869,755 | 161,005 | 8.3 | 54% |
| 2014 | 1,249,121 | 994,658 | 254,463 | 10.3 | 54% |
| 2015 | 1,105,406 | 1,157,618 | −52,212 | 7.2 | 13% |
| 2016 | 1,529,802 | 1,549,318 | −19,516 | 5.2 | 11% |
| 2017 | 1,949,442 | 2,047,942 | −98,500 | 3.4 | 42% |
| 2018 | 1,897,124 | 1,872,900 | 24,224 | 3.9 | 43% |
| 2019 | 1,843,964 | 1,824,767 | 19,197 | 4.1 | 40% |
| 2020 | 1,377,339 | 1,656,919 | −279,580 | 2.5 | 53% |
| 2021 | 2,158,581 | 1,703,497 | 455,084 | 5.6 | 52% |
| 2022 | 2,206,323 | 1,822,455 | 383,868 | 7.8 | 52% |
| 2023 | 2,205,052 | 2,087,793 | 117,259 | 7.5 | 52% |
| 2024 | 2,277,324 | 2,049,753 | 227,571 | 9.0 | 52% |
In its most recent public year (2024), this organization brought in $227,571 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 9 months of spending, up from 7.6 in 2011. Staff pay was 52%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2024.
